What is Fireverse (FIR)?

TLDR

Fireverse (FIR) is a Web3 music platform combining AI-generated music creation, blockchain-based copyright management, and token incentives to empower artists and listeners in a decentralized ecosystem.

  1. AI-Powered Music Creation – Simplifies music production using advanced AI models for professionals and amateurs.

  2. Token-Driven Economy – $FIR facilitates music rights ownership, rewards, and platform engagement.

  3. Copyright Protection – Blockchain ensures transparent IP management and revenue sharing.

Deep Dive

1. Purpose & Value Proposition

Fireverse targets inefficiencies in traditional music industries—high barriers to entry, opaque royalties, and limited monetization for creators. Its AI tools democratize music creation, while blockchain automates copyright tracking and revenue splits. For example, users can generate songs via text prompts and retain ownership through NFTs (Fireverse Whitepaper).

2. Technology & Architecture

The platform uses Generative Adversarial Networks (GANs) and Transformer models to produce diverse music styles. Smart contracts handle licensing, ensuring creators receive instant payments when their work is streamed or used commercially. This integration of AI and blockchain aims to reduce piracy and middlemen.

3. Tokenomics & Ecosystem

$FIR tokens serve multiple roles:
- Purchasing rights: Users buy song copyrights or digital albums.
- Promotion: Artists spend $FIR to boost their tracks’ visibility.
- Rewards: Listeners earn tokens by engaging with content (e.g., streaming, sharing).
A points system converts user activity into potential $FIR airdrops, fostering organic growth.
